- Charles River Laboratories (Worcester, MA)
- …you can feel passionate about. **Job Summary** We are seeking an experienced ** Scientist I, Oncology ** for our **Discovery** site located in **Worcester, MA** ... . We are seeking a motivated, skilled scientist to work within the Oncology team in our Worcester site. While retaining an element of hands-on responsibility,… more